Cilmeri is the site of the death of Llywelyn ap Gruffydd, the last native prince of Wales. The circumstances of his death are unclear beyond the fact that he was with a small group who on 11 December 1282 encountered soldiers from Edward I army and was killed in the skirmish. It wasn't until 1906 that the site was marked and in 1956 the present stone fron Snowdonia was erected with 13 oak trees to represent the 13 traditional counties of Wales.
The site sits beside the road through the village of Cilmeri and a railway station is conveniently close by on the appropriately, if unintentionally, named 'Heart of Wales' line.
